The Mexico minimally invasive surgery market size reached USD 889.9 Million in 2025. Looking forward, the analyst expects the market to reach USD 1.43 billion by 2034,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 5.30% during 2026-2034. The market share in Mexico is expanding, driven by the rising demand for advanced medical procedures that offer faster recovery, along with the increasing number of international patients who seek affordable and reliable healthcare solutions.

MEXICO MINIMALLY INVASIVE SURGERY MARKET TRENDS:

Growing elderly population

The rising elderly population is offering a favorable market outlook. According to the Pan American Health Organization, in 2024, individuals aged 65 and older represented 8.2% of the overall population in Mexico, marking an increase of 3.2% points since the year 2000. As people age, they become more prone to conditions like cardiovascular disease, joint issues, and gastrointestinal disorders that often need surgical treatment. Minimally invasive surgeries are preferred for older adults because they involve smaller cuts, decreased blood loss, minimized pain, and shorter hospital stays in comparison to conventional surgeries. This approach minimizes physical strain and supports quicker rehabilitation, which is essential for aging patients. Hospitals and clinics across Mexico are adopting these techniques to cater to the growing elderly population, aiming to improve outcomes and patient satisfaction. Moreover, families and caregivers prefer minimally invasive options to reduce postoperative care needs. Medical device companies continue to innovate tools and systems that enhance the precision and safety of such procedures.

Rising medical tourism activities

Increasing medical tourism activities are fueling the Mexico minimally invasive surgery market growth. As per industry reports, the overall count of medical tourists visiting Mexico ranged from 1.4 to 3 Million in 2024, with 40%-60% of them arriving from the US. Mexico has become a preferred destination due to its proximity to the United States, competitive medical costs, and availability of skilled surgeons and modern facilities. Tourists traveling for health reasons often opt for minimally invasive procedures, as they involve less pain, quicker recovery, and minimal hospital stays, which align with the travel schedules of international patients. Hospitals and private clinics in Mexico are investing in cutting-edge technologies and surgical equipment to meet the expectations of medical tourists, improving the quality and reputation of healthcare services. The growing influx of patients is driving the demand for procedures, such as laparoscopic surgeries, orthopedic interventions, and cosmetic enhancements that rely on minimally invasive techniques. Many healthcare providers offer medical tourism packages that inculcate consultation, surgery, post-operative care, and accommodation, making the experience convenient and cost-effective. Additionally, government and private sector efforts to promote Mexico as a medical tourism hub is supporting the expansion of related healthcare services, including minimally invasive surgery.
